From 21fdd1c5ed85fe18cd1dacbdb2e402fbb92239e6 Mon Sep 17 00:00:00 2001 From: Davanum Srinivas Date: Thu, 5 Oct 2017 19:52:29 -0400 Subject: [PATCH] Add import-boss directives The pkg/api/testing can be removed whem kubeadm splits into its own repository. The pkg/kubemark probably will remain as is for the foreseeable future. --- pkg/.import-restrictions | 13 +++++++++++++ pkg/api/testing/.import-restrictions | 12 ++++++++++++ pkg/kubemark/.import-restrictions | 13 +++++++++++++ 3 files changed, 38 insertions(+) create mode 100644 pkg/.import-restrictions create mode 100644 pkg/api/testing/.import-restrictions create mode 100644 pkg/kubemark/.import-restrictions diff --git a/pkg/.import-restrictions b/pkg/.import-restrictions new file mode 100644 index 00000000000..77cc61216cd --- /dev/null +++ b/pkg/.import-restrictions @@ -0,0 +1,13 @@ +{ + "Rules": [ + { + "SelectorRegexp": "k8s[.]io/kubernetes", + "AllowedPrefixes": [ + "" + ], + "ForbiddenPrefixes": [ + "k8s.io/kubernetes/cmd" + ] + } + ] +} diff --git a/pkg/api/testing/.import-restrictions b/pkg/api/testing/.import-restrictions new file mode 100644 index 00000000000..d2624cf48bd --- /dev/null +++ b/pkg/api/testing/.import-restrictions @@ -0,0 +1,12 @@ +{ + "Rules": [ + { + "SelectorRegexp": "k8s[.]io/kubernetes/cmd", + "AllowedPrefixes": [ + "k8s.io/kubernetes/cmd/kubeadm/app/apis/kubeadm" + ], + "ForbiddenPrefixes": [ + ] + } + ] +} \ No newline at end of file diff --git a/pkg/kubemark/.import-restrictions b/pkg/kubemark/.import-restrictions new file mode 100644 index 00000000000..79aca70ba8b --- /dev/null +++ b/pkg/kubemark/.import-restrictions @@ -0,0 +1,13 @@ +{ + "Rules": [ + { + "SelectorRegexp": "k8s[.]io/kubernetes/cmd", + "AllowedPrefixes": [ + "k8s.io/kubernetes/cmd/kube-proxy/app", + "k8s.io/kubernetes/cmd/kubelet/app" + ], + "ForbiddenPrefixes": [ + ] + } + ] +} \ No newline at end of file